A 3000-year-old sword has been dug up by archaeologists in Germany and is so well-preserved it's still shiny and is thought to be from the late 14th Century BC, during the Bronze Age.
The bronze blade with an octagonal hilt (which means its handle has eight sides) was discovered in a grave along with other items, in the southern town of Nördlingen.
The sword was discovered in a grave containing the remains of a man, woman and teenager who were all buried within a short time of each other – though it's not known at this point whether they were related. It's been provisionally dated to the 14th century BCE, roughly the middle of the Bronze Age, and is considered a rare find for this period.
